Summary

The Registered Nurse (RN) provides direct nursing and healthcare services under the direction of the Medical Director and in accordance with the PPSE Medical Standards and Guidelines. The RN is responsible for assisting clinicians in all visit types, administering medications, overseeing patient recovery post-procedures, and providing patient education and counseling. The RN is a member of the healthcare team and is expected to keep a current base of knowledge on contraception, STIs, surgical nursing support, nursing best practices, and current trends in sexual and reproductive healthcare.

Essential Duties And Responsibilities

General

Accurately documents all care, services, diagnosis, and treatments properly in patient medical records Answers client calls (including participation in the after-hours call rotation) and gives client assistance in regards to referrals, medical questions, and general information Completes follow up responsibilities and participates in PPSE’s centralized follow up program Triages clients and helps in maintaining clinic flow Dispenses contraceptives and medications according to protocols Completes nursing duties in a timely manner Assist with the opening and closing of clinic as assigned Maintains and protects client confidentiality at all times Ensures compliance with all applicable laws and regulations governing the clinic

Patient Counseling and Education

Provides counseling and patient education on contraception, medication, medical treatments, lab tests, medical recommendations, and/or referrals Provides pre-abortion counseling to patients, including a copy of the printed materials developed by the Georgia Department of Public Health Provides instructions and counseling to recovery room patients

Surgical Care

Provides all nursing care of patients in preparation for procedures, during procedures, the recovery period, and discharge by the physician Assists Physicians and Nurse Practitioners and provides care as directed Takes responsibility for the crash cart remaining stocked, open and available on surgical days As authorized, manage and monitor analgesia and sedation during therapeutic, diagnostic, or surgical procedures to include administration of IV medication and documentation and monitoring of vitals signs (e.g. oxygen saturation, blood pressure, and pulse) Supports and participates in organizational planning to continuously improve patient outcomes Assists in other areas of the clinic as needed and as directed by physician and/or Health Center Manager (i.e. medical records, front office, etc.) Participates in referrals, follow up and quality control programs Identifies opportunities to improve clinic work processes and partners with team members to implement

Lab

Assists in the lab and exam room as needed Assist providers with lab follow-up and required state reporting
